// ConsoleApplication1.cpp : 콘솔 응용 프로그램에 대한 진입점을 정의합니다.
//
#include "stdafx.h"
#include <iostream>
using namespace std;
struct entry {
int key; // 학번
char* value; // 이름
// (2)번 - 추가하면 Map에 update도 바꾸기
// int gender; // 성별
// 여자:0, 남자:1
};
struct tree { entry* data; tree* left; tree* right; };
tree* node(entry* e, tree* tl, tree* tr) {
return new tree({ e, tl, tr });
}
entry* minBST(tree* t) {
if (t == NULL) return NULL;
tree* p = t;
while (p->left) p = p->left;
return p->data;
}
entry* maxBST(tree* t) {
if (t == NULL) return NULL;
tree* p = t;
while (p->right) p = p->right;
return p->data;
}
int isBST(tree* t) {
if (t == NULL) return 1;
if (t->left &&
maxBST(t->left) >= t->data)
return 0;
if (t->right &&
minBST(t->right) <= t->data)
return 0;
return isBST(t->left) && isBST(t->right);
}
/*
void printBST(tree* t) {
if (t == NULL) { cout << "{}"; }
else {
cout << t->data << " -> { ";
printBST(t->left);
cout << ", ";
printBST(t->right);
cout << "}";
}
}
*/
entry* searchBST(int n, tree* t) {
if (t == NULL) return NULL; // 없다
if (n < t->data->key)
return searchBST(n, t->left);
if (n > t->data->key)
return searchBST(n, t->right);
// if (n == t->data)
return t->data; // 있다
}
tree* insertBST(entry* e, tree* t) {
if (t == NULL) return node(e, NULL, NULL);
if (e->key < t->data->key) {
if (t->left == NULL)
t->left = node(e, NULL, NULL);
else
insertBST(e, t->left);
return t;
}
if (e->key > t->data->key) {
if (t->right == NULL)
t->right = node(e, NULL, NULL);
else
insertBST(e, t->right);
return t;
}
// if (n == t->data)
return t;
}
struct Map { // 학번을 이름에 대응
tree* t;
entry* find(int k) {
return searchBST(k, t);
}
entry* update(int k, char* v) {
entry* p = find(k);
if (p) p->value = v;
else {
p = new entry({k,v});
t = insertBST(p, t);
}
return p;
}
// (1)번
// entry* remove(int k);
// 실제로 트리에서 존재하는
// 엔트리이면 그걸 리턴하고, 만약에
// k라는 키가 없으면 NULL을 리턴
};
int main(void)
{
Map m = { NULL };
m.update(1998010101, "김동성");
m.update(2009000000, "김연아");
m.update(1972000111, "차범근");
m.update(1988000111, "서정원");
m.update(1999000111, "차두리");
m.update(2000999999, "이천수");
m.update(1990999999, "김수녕");
entry* p1 = m.find(2009000000);
if (p1) cout << p1->value << endl;
else cout << 2009000000 << " not found" << endl;
entry* p2 = m.find(2007010101);
if (p2) cout << p2->value << endl;
else cout << 2007010101 << " not found" << endl;
m.update(2007010101, "김자연");
entry* p3 = m.find(2007010101);
if (p3) cout << p3->value << endl;
else cout << 2007010101 << " not found" << endl;
m.update(2007010101, "김자인");
entry* p4 = m.find(2007010101);
if (p4) cout << p4->value << endl;
else cout << 2007010101 << " not found" << endl;
getchar();
return 0;
}
